Comparing Louisville, KY Moving Costs
Studio and 1-Bedroom Apartments
| Origin City | Destination | Distance | Price Range |
|---|---|---|---|
| Louisville, KY | Columbus, OH | 189 miles | $1,119 - $2,935 |
| Louisville, KY | Fort Worth, TX | 754 miles | $2,334 - $4,705 |
| Louisville, KY | Phoenix, AZ | 1,508 miles | $3,053 - $5,396 |
2 - 3 Bedrooms
| Origin City | Destination | Distance | Price Range |
|---|---|---|---|
| Louisville, KY | Des Moines, IA | 477 miles | $2,415 - $4,766 |
| Louisville, KY | Bronx, NY | 659 miles | $2,523 - $5,203 |
| Louisville, KY | Tucson, AZ | 1,479 miles | $3,594 - $7,031 |
4+ Bedrooms
| Origin City | Destination | Distance | Price Range |
|---|---|---|---|
| Louisville, KY | Charlotte, NC | 343 miles | $2,982 - $6,450 |
| Louisville, KY | Hempstead, NY | 670 miles | $4,524 - $7,641 |
| Louisville, KY | Tucson, AZ | 1,479 miles | $5,747 - $9,415 |
American Van Lines uses flat-rate pricing, which means you'll get a straightforward, upfront quote with no hidden fees. You can budget for your long-distance move from Louisville, Kentucky with confidence, knowing exactly what your move will cost.
Our pricing is based on factors like the distance and size of your move and any extra services you choose, such as packing, specialty item handling, or storage. For example, we recently quoted a 1-bedroom, 189-mile move from Louisville to Columbus, Ohio at $1,119. A similarly sized move from Louisville to Fort Worth, Texas, was estimated at $2,334 due to the 754-mile distance.

Are You Moving to Louisville, Kentucky?
- Louisville was founded in 1778 by George Rogers Clark. It is named after King Louis XVI of France.
- Louisville is one of the oldest cities west of the Appalachian Mountain range.
- Louisville is home to the oldest Mississippi-style steamboat in existence. The Belle of Louisville turned 100 years old in 2014!
- Louisville’s Churchill Downs was founded by the grandson of famous explorer William Clark. Meriwether Lewis Clark, Jr. founded the racetrack in 1874, and originally called it the Louisville Jockey Club.
- Louisville, KY, has a rich history that has helped shape the city that 782,969 people call home today.
Job Market
You'll find a variety of career opportunities in Louisville through major employers like Texas Roadhouse, Humana, and Kindred Healthcare. The average income in Louisville is $64,731, with an unemployment rate of 5.0%.
Quality of Life
Louisville offers parks, like The Parklands of Floyds Fork, Louisville Waterfront Park, and Iroquois Park, and museums, including Louisville Slugger Museum & Factory, Kentucky Derby Museum, and Conrad-Caldwell House Museum (Conrad's Castle), for recreation and cultural enrichment. Louisville Slugger Museum, Louisville Mega Cavern, and Kentucky Derby Museum are among the city's top attractions.
Safety
Louisville has a crime index of 56.68, meaning the city is safer than 43.32% of all U.S. cities.

Cost of Living
Rent in Louisville can range from around $1,220 for a compact apartment to $2,120 for a larger home. For buyers, the average home value sits at $220,456, with square footage typically priced between $282 and $314 depending on the location.
To live well in Louisville, a single adult will spend roughly $1,862 monthly. For a family keeping up with basics like food, internet, and utilities, expect that number to reach around $4,532.
Here's a quick breakdown of living costs across Louisville:
| Living Expense | Monthly Cost |
|---|---|
| Basic Utilities | $226 |
| Internet | $65 |
| Meal (Fast Casual) | $17 |
| 3-Course Meal for 2 | $80 |
| Gallon of Milk | $1 |
| Dozen Eggs | $3 |
| Loaf of Bread | $3 |
| Gym Membership | $22 |
| Private Preschool | $1,250 |

Tips for Your Long-Distance Move From Louisville
- Do a quick check a week out. Confirm your timeline, addresses, and contact numbers with your moving coordinator so everyone is on the same page.
- Wrap fragile items with what you already own. Use towels, linens, and clothing to cushion breakables. It saves money on packing supplies and makes good use of items you're moving anyway.
- Photograph electronics before you disconnect them. Snap a quick photo of the back of your TV, computer setup, and other wired items before you unplug. It'll save you time at your new place.
- Set up utilities before you arrive. Contact your new utility providers ahead of time so power, water, and internet are ready when you walk in the door.
- Prepare for a rainy move. Louisville sees around 46 inches of rain a year, so ask about floor runners and keep upholstered pieces and anything cardboard off wet ground.
- Check parking rules before moving day. Louisville has specific parking and permit requirements for moving trucks. Sorting this out ahead of time keeps the crew from circling the block or getting ticketed while they load.
- Confirm truck access. Louisville has walkable, densely built neighborhoods where a full-size moving truck may not fit down the street or park close to your door. Tell your coordinator about narrow streets, alleys, or a long carry so the right equipment is assigned.
- Account for city logistics. Moving out of a large city like Louisville means planning around traffic, building access, and loading restrictions. Confirm elevator reservations and dock times early.
- File your change of address. Update your address with USPS before you go so mail follows you without a gap.
FAQs
How long does a long-distance move usually take?
The timeline for a long-distance move depends on distance, route, and scheduling. Most moves are completed within 3 to 14 days. Your move coordinator will provide an estimated delivery window before you book.
What's the best time of year to move?
If flexibility allows, spring and fall offer the best balance of availability and pricing. Summer is peak season, which means higher demand and tighter schedules. Moving between October and April can often save you money and time.
What is an inventory?
An inventory lists every item being moved, typically organized by room. It's the foundation of your moving quote and how we make sure nothing is missed between pickup and delivery.
